## What is the Capital of Mining Capital Efficiency?

Mining capital efficiency represents the ratio of hash rate generated to the capital invested in mining hardware and associated operational costs. It’s a critical metric for assessing the profitability and sustainability of Proof-of-Work cryptocurrency mining operations, directly influencing return on investment. Effective capital allocation, considering factors like electricity costs and hardware depreciation, is paramount for maintaining positive cash flow and navigating market volatility. This efficiency is increasingly scrutinized as network difficulty rises and block rewards diminish, demanding optimized resource utilization.

## What is the Calculation of Mining Capital Efficiency?

Determining mining capital efficiency involves quantifying the total capital expenditure—including ASIC miners, infrastructure, and operational expenses—against the revenue generated from mined cryptocurrency. A precise calculation necessitates accurate tracking of energy consumption, maintenance costs, and the prevailing market price of the mined asset. Sophisticated models incorporate time-weighted averages and discount rates to account for the depreciating value of mining equipment and the fluctuating nature of cryptocurrency markets. Consequently, a higher ratio indicates a more effective deployment of capital within the mining ecosystem.

## What is the Optimization of Mining Capital Efficiency?

Optimizing mining capital efficiency requires a multifaceted approach encompassing hardware selection, energy sourcing, and operational management. Strategies include utilizing the most energy-efficient mining hardware available, securing low-cost electricity rates, and implementing advanced cooling systems to minimize downtime and maximize hash rate. Furthermore, dynamic adjustments to mining strategies based on network conditions and cryptocurrency price fluctuations are essential for sustained profitability. This continuous refinement is crucial for maintaining a competitive edge in the evolving landscape of cryptocurrency mining.
